Welcome to the GateCount team. Our turnstile counter service at Brindlemoor Arena tallies entries per gate and streams totals to the venue dashboard. Counts are signed at the edge device, so reviewers should verify signature checks in the ingest path before approving changes. Raw tallies are retained for 90 days in the sealed archive. If the archive node needs to be re-enrolled after a wipe, unseal it with the passphrase below.

unlock words, fawig-bagef: olidor-holir-istox-holath-tamys-quenion-giliel

## Configuration

LiftSim Pro exposes a plugin sandbox for custom dispatch algorithms. Plugins load from `./algos` and must declare a `dispatch()` entry point. All simulator state is read-only to plugins; mutation attempts raise `SandboxError`. Configuration lives in `.env` at the project root, and the plugin registry refuses to start without an auth token. Add the following line to your env file:

sealed setting: LEDGER_TOKEN20=6148d35bbb480b0ab79e

Handover note – payslip run, Gorsefield site

For whoever's on dispatch tomorrow: Gorsefield has no working printer, so payroll printed the site's payslips here and sealed them in individual envelopes inside one pouch. The pouch goes out on the Thursday shuttle with Larkway Couriers. It must reach the site manager personally — not the gatehouse, not the canteen. Get a signature against the pouch number. The courier should quote the hand-over phrase noted below.

dispatch memo: the sorius tamius courier leaves the praeth ledger at gate 4873 under passcode 928014